Michigan’s Naurato gets four-year contract extension

Fourth-year Michigan head coach Brandon Naurato has agreed to a contract extension through the 2029-30 season, the school announced Monday. Naurato guided the Wolverines to back-to-back Frozen Four appearances in his first two seasons. Big Ten men’s hockey tournament moving to two-week, single-elimination format, starting in March 2026

The Big Ten men’s hockey tournament will be shifting to a two-week, single-elimination format beginning in March 2026, with all games played on campus. Since 2018, the default format for the tournament included a three-weekend format with a best-of-three first round quarterfinal, followed by single-game weekends of semifinal and championship games at campus sites. Michigan forward Hallum leaves Wolverines after junior season, inks NHL contract with Vegas

The NHL’s Vegas Golden Knights have signed Michigan junior forward Jackson Hallum to a two-year, entry-level contract. A third-round selection (91st overall) of the Golden Knights in the 2020 NHL Draft, Hallum played in all 36 games for the Wolverines this season, finishing with 17 points on eight goals and nine assists. November HCA men’s awards go to Boston College’s Leonard, Michigan’s Hage, Colorado College’s Mbereko, Minnesota State’s Tracy

The Hockey Commissioners Association has announced its monthly men’s honors for November. Boston College sophomore forward Ryan Leonard is the player of the month, Michigan forward Michael Hage is rookie of the month, and Colorado College junior Kaidan Mbereko and Minnesota State junior Alex Tracy are co-goaltenders of the month.
